Abstract
In this paper, a partitioning scheme based on geographical location is proposed to divide the whole power system into subsystems and a harmony system. A spatial parallel algorithm for transient stability simulation (TSS) is presented to compute all the subsystems simultaneously. Then the subsystems and the harmony system are solved alternately and iteratively. Several optimization techniques are adopted to further improve the efficiency. Real-time simulation is achieved for a large power system with 1923 nodes, 2280 branches, and 173 generators on a PC cluster. The test results demonstrate that the proposed algorithm is lit for real-time TSS for large-scale power systems.
